Karnataka to Establish India’s First Government-Driven Artificial Intelligence University

Chief Minister D.K. Shivakumar of Karnataka revealed plans to set up India’s inaugural government-backed Artificial Intelligence University, aiming to position the state as a global leader in responsible AI advancement. Additionally, an AI Hub will be established to serve as an incubation center for research and development, fostering collaboration among startups, companies, academic institutions, and innovators to expedite AI-driven solutions.

During the inauguration of Google I/O Connect India 2026 at the Bangalore International Exhibition Centre (BIEC), Shivakumar emphasized the pivotal role the proposed AI University will play in nurturing top-tier AI talent, encouraging advanced research, and facilitating partnerships between academia, industry, and government. He highlighted Artificial Intelligence as the defining technological revolution of this era, likening its impact to historical innovations like the steam engine, electricity, the Internet, and mobile technology.

Karnataka’s vision is to establish a premier hub for responsible Artificial Intelligence, leveraging Bengaluru’s status as not only India’s tech capital but also a thriving innovation ecosystem on a global scale. The state boasts significant technological prowess, contributing nearly 40% of India’s software exports, hosting over 17,000 startups, and numerous Global Capability Centres (GCCs) that develop products for international markets.

The government’s objective is to transform Karnataka into an AI-native state by integrating AI into governance and public service delivery. Shivakumar envisions AI enhancing education quality, aiding early disease diagnosis by healthcare professionals, providing improved advisory services to farmers, delivering efficient citizen-centric government services, and empowering small businesses to enhance competitiveness.

Emphasizing the necessity to fortify Karnataka’s digital infrastructure, the Chief Minister proposed expanding data centers, hyperscale computing facilities, and research ecosystems to support AI innovation and next-generation digital services. He commended Google for its enduring partnership with Karnataka, acknowledging the company’s significant contributions in engineering, research, and innovation in Bengaluru.

Inviting Google to deepen its involvement with Karnataka, Shivakumar suggested collaborating on AI solutions for education, healthcare, agriculture, and governance, supporting startups, enhancing educational opportunities for students, and positioning Karnataka as a global hub for responsible AI development. In conclusion, he encouraged developers to innovate boldly, entrepreneurs to dream big, researchers to continue their pursuit of innovation, and students to embrace lifelong learning, affirming Karnataka’s commitment to shaping the future of technology while upholding the principles of innovation, inclusivity, and trust.
